Been antiquing my whole adult life. Best (free) resources are in the library and B&N. If you want to experience the whole world of antiques yourself go to a couple of estate sales and/or antique stores in Duluth to see how things are priced.  W/o seeing it and not knowing style and condition I'd ask $800 and take $500.  All the pieces matching (if they do?) will be worthy of the $800 figure. Don't ask attendants in the antique stores as they are the dealers and will low ball you and try to buy it themselves. Welcome to the world of antiques.
